>백엔드 개발 >C++ >C#에서 사전에 대해 어떻게 효율적으로 반복 할 수 있습니까?

C#에서 사전에 대해 어떻게 효율적으로 반복 할 수 있습니까?

Barbara Streisand
Barbara Streisand원래의
2025-01-28 04:41:15311검색

C#사전 반복 메소드 세부 사항 How Can I Efficiently Iterate Over Dictionaries in C#?

효율적인 사전 요소는 C#사전 작동의 핵심입니다. 이 기사에서는 여러 C#사전 반복 방법을 소개합니다.

표준 반복 방법 사이클링 반복 사전의 핵심 값을 권장합니다 : . 이 사이클은 사전에서 각 키와 해당 값에 액세스 할 수 있습니다.

다른 반복 방법

주기 외에도 다른 반복 방법이 있습니다.

사용 사이클 사용 : 사전을 가로 지르는 열쇠와 색인 액세스 값을 통해 :

foreach 사용

속성 사용 :
<code class="language-csharp">foreach (KeyValuePair<string, string> entry in myDictionary)
{
    // 使用 entry.Value 或 entry.Key
}</code>
값의 컬렉션 만 :

사용 속성 사용 : 캘린더 키의 컬렉션 만 :

foreach 반복 메소드는 응용 프로그램의 특정 요구 사항에 따라 다릅니다. 그러나 사이클은 일반적으로 사전의 키와 값을 가로 지르는 간단하고 효율적인 방법을 제공하기 때문에 일반적으로 권장됩니다.

위 내용은 C#에서 사전에 대해 어떻게 효율적으로 반복 할 수 있습니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.